The Basics of Counterfeiting
Counterfeiting is the unlawful imitation of currency, developed to deceive individuals and organizations into accepting it as real. The counterfeiters employ different methods and tools to produce notes that carefully look like main currency. This practice has actually been a part of human history for centuries, and with the development of technology, its elegance has actually only increased.
Secret Characteristics of Counterfeit Money
Comprehending how to recognize counterfeit notes helps in the fight versus this problem. Here are some common qualities that help in detection:

Watermarks: Genuine currency typically features distinct watermarks that are challenging to reproduce.

Color-Shifting Ink: Many modern banknotes use ink that changes color when seen from various angles.

Microprinting: Small text that is tough to see with the naked eye but is present on genuine notes is often missing or duplicated inadequately on counterfeit bills.

Feel and Texture: Genuine money is printed on a special kind of paper, offering it a particular feel. Counterfeit notes often feel different, as they may be printed on routine paper.

Security Threads: This ingrained thread is a typical security function in lots of banknotes.

In spite of these functions, counterfeiters have developed progressively sophisticated approaches that sometimes can trick even precise individuals.
The Legal Landscape of Counterfeiting
Counterfeiting is a crime in virtually every country worldwide. The legal ramifications can be severe, incorporating whatever from large fines to significant prison sentences. Furthermore, legislation is continuously adjusted to deal with new approaches of counterfeiting.

In the United States, for instance, the Secret Service was initially founded to combat currency counterfeiting and has remained at the forefront of this fight. They use numerous techniques, consisting of public education, to assist people recognize counterfeit money.

Steps to Combat Counterfeiting
In reaction to these obstacles, banks, governments, and law enforcement firms have executed various protective procedures, including:

Advanced Security Features: Continuous enhancement in the security functions of banknotes, including holograms and complex designs.

Public Awareness Campaigns: Educating people on how to identify counterfeit notes and report suspicious activities.

Collaboration Between Agencies: Cooperation in between global police and monetary entities is vital in tracking down and prosecuting counterfeiters.

FAQs About Counterfeit Money
Here are some frequently asked questions regarding counterfeit money:
1. What is counterfeit money?
Counterfeit money is a replica of currency that tries to reproduce genuine expenses with the intent to deceive and defraud those who accept it.
2. How can I inform if a costs is counterfeit?
To identify counterfeit bills, take a look at the watermark, color-shifting ink, microprinting, and feel of the note, among other security features generally provide in authentic currency.
3. What should I do if I receive a counterfeit expense?
If you believe you have received counterfeit currency, do not attempt to utilize or flow it. Instead, report it to regional law enforcement or the appropriate financial organization.
4. Is it illegal to possess counterfeit money?
Yes, possessing counterfeit money can result in criminal charges, consisting of fines and imprisonment. It is important to prevent any association with counterfeit currency.
5. Can counterfeit money appear like real money?
Yes, modern-day counterfeit money can be quite persuading, typically mimicking genuine currency carefully due to advanced printing strategies. Nevertheless, cautious examination normally reveals discrepancies.
